<p>I’m not in your situation, but one solution is don’t live on campus. get an apartment or rent a room in a house that’s cheaper off-campus. Cal’s dorms are notoriously expensive. this year my parents spent about 17k on housing and dorm food (which is cruddy), and next year we have a projected 12k on housing and food (which I get to cook and I know is fresh and delicious).</p>
<p>otherwise, you may want to take out a loan and consider finding jobs to make money while at Cal. after your first year, you could also consider applying for a resident assistant job, which would give you both housing and a small salary. I think Cal also has a work-study program? I don’t know how that works, but I know it exists because when I applied for a notetaking job they asked if I was on work-study.</p>
